Earlier this evening (March 22), the 67th National Film Awards was officially announced and several big names bagged the honourable award. Music director D Imman won the National Award for Best Music Director (for Songs) for his work in Ajith Kumar's Viswasam. The news has come as a surprise for everyone as we don't usually see a mass commercial film bagging National Awards. However, Viswasam has broken the odds and D Imman is now a National Award winner. D Imman took to his official Twitter page to express his happiness and excitement about his first National Award.

D Imman was one of the major backbones of Viswasam and his songs turned out to be chartbuster hits even before the release. After the film's release, it was 'Kannaana Kanney', which became a sensational hit among the family audience and music lovers.
